An 18-year-old man was shot Saturday evening in the Gresham neighborhood on the South Side.

At 6:16 p.m., the man was shot in the right hand in the 8000 block of South Halsted Street, according to Chicago Police.

He was taken to Christ Medical Center in Oak Lawn where his condition was stabilized, police said.
